One of the ideas behind ecotourism is that it is the practice of using money raised through tourism to pay for conservation and community projects, and putting this spending power in the hands of local people. However, if carried out unscrupulously it can lead to damage of environmentally-sensitive sites. In the late 1990s, ecotourism became increasingly popular, with many green travel groups attempting to make entire holiday packages ecologically sound.
